I did the Seat Concepts and it's great! $175 if you install it yourself. I did it with the $30 Harbor Freight air stapler. Flatter and more supportive than then stock seat. Also a little taller which I like because I'm tall and need a little more seat to peg room.
 
Seats are a personal preference and there are several dozen posts on the topic.

Generally speaking softer foam is not the solution to better comfort........because it offer less support.
One example of this firm is good ..........Corbin seats use very stiff or hard foam and many find Corbin seats an improvement over stock. Not saying Corbin is the answer......just do not jump to conclusion that softer foam is the solution to comfort.
